Why These Characters Matter

Each character represents a different aspect of human emotion, and their interactions reflect the complexity of our inner world. Joy, for example, is all about positivity and happiness, while Sadness brings depth and understanding to difficult situations. Fear keeps us safe by pointing out potential dangers, Disgust helps us navigate social situations, and Anger ensures that our boundaries are respected. Together, they form a balanced team that keeps Riley’s emotional health in check.
